Natural Remedies for Stain Removal

Natural remedies for stain removal can often save us both time and money while keeping our toilet bowls clean. We’ve found that baking soda and vinegar work wonders together, creating a powerful fizz that lifts stains. Just sprinkling some baking soda inside the bowl and pouring vinegar over it can lead to impressive results. We’ve also noticed that lemon juice can effectively brighten our toilets, thanks to its natural acidity. For tougher stains, a paste made from borax and water has helped us scrub away grime without harsh chemicals. We’ve even tried using tea tree oil for its antibacterial properties, adding a fresh scent to our cleaning routine. Another handy remedy we’ve discovered is using a pumice stone to gently scrub away mineral deposits. These natural alternatives not only clean but also leave us feeling good about our choices. Step-by-Step Cleaning Techniques

Our step-by-step cleaning techniques can make tackling those stubborn stains much easier. We start by gathering our supplies, including gloves, a toilet brush, and a suitable cleaner. Next, we apply the cleaner generously around the rim and let it sit for a few minutes. While we wait, we scrub the bowl with our toilet brush, focusing on the stained areas. After scrubbing, we flush to rinse away the cleaner and any loosened stains. If stains persist, we repeat the process or try a different cleaner. Once we’re satisfied with the results, we wipe down the exterior surfaces to complete the job. It’s essential to keep our tools clean and stored properly for next time. Avoid Hard Water Accumulation

Hard water accumulation can lead to unsightly stains, so we should consider installing a water softener in our homes. It’ll help reduce mineral buildup and keep our toilet bowls cleaner for longer. We can also make an effort to flush the toilet more frequently, especially after heavy use. Regular maintenance is key, and we can use specific cleaning agents designed to combat hard water stains. Can i use bleach to clean my toilet bowl, and what are the risks?

When it comes to using bleach to clean our toilet bowl, we need to weigh the pros and cons carefully. While bleach can effectively disinfect and remove stains, it also comes with some risks. For one, we should be cautious about mixing it with other cleaning products, as it can produce harmful fumes. Additionally, prolonged exposure to bleach can damage our toilet’s finish and parts. It’s important for us to ensure proper ventilation when using bleach to minimize health risks. Ultimately, if we decide to use it, we should follow the instructions carefully and consider alternative cleaning methods as well.
